Hyundai Tucson is a more dynamic driving.
Nissan X-Trail engine produces 4 HP less power than Hyundai Tucson, but torque is 9 NM more than Hyundai Tucson. Due to the lower power, Nissan X-Trail reaches 100 km/h speed 0.9 seconds later.

The Nissan X-Trail is a better choice in terms of fuel economy based on user-reported consumption, although the specification shows otherwise.
By specification Nissan X-Trail consumes 0.2 litres more fuel per 100 km than the Hyundai Tucson, which means that if you drive 15,000 km in a year, the Nissan X-Trail could require 30 litres more fuel.
But when we compare the real fuel consumption reported by users, Nissan X-Trail consumes 0.5 litres less fuel per 100 km than the Hyundai Tucson.

Hyundai Tucson has more luggage space.
Despite its longer length, Nissan X-Trail has 234 litres less trunk space than the Hyundai Tucson. This could mean that the Nissan X-Trail uses more space in the cabin, so the driver and passengers could be more spacious and comfortable. The maximum boot capacity (with all rear seats folded down) is larger in Hyundai Tucson (by 15 litres).

Nissan X-Trail has fewer problems.
According to annual technical inspection data Hyundai Tucson has serious deffects in 10 percent more cases than Nissan X-Trail, so Nissan X-Trail quality is probably slightly better
